Christina and Lenny came to me in September about photography for their wedding that was going to be held in Toronto.  Unfortunately for them, I was already booked for their date.  They both are Torontonian transplants who haven’t been in Calgary for very long.  Their first impressions of Calgarians was that we are super friendly.  Too friendly to the point they weren’t sure if people were just faking it not.  After a 1 and a half years here, they now know that we are truly super friendly.  It’s just the way it is here out west.

Because I couldn’t do their wedding photography, Christina came back to me and asked if we could do an engagement session around Calgary.  I was more than happy to do something for them.  They mostly loved of my fashion inspired work, so I told them we could shoot somewhere unique instead of inside Calgary.  At first they wanted to head west towards the mountains, but I suggested we head east to the badlands instead.  Of course they were both up for that.  Christina asked me what they should wear and I said “just look pimp”.   Needless to say, they showed up really pimped out and I couldn’t wait to get started.

Meet Grace and Chris.  As you can see with these two, they have style!  They both wanted to head out of Calgary to Kananaskis for their session.  We’ve been planning for this engagement session for a while, but due to the unpredictable southern Alberta weather, we just couldn’t get out.  Well, we finally did and it was wicked.  The weather was perfect and the Rocky mountains, as always, was picture perfect.  All our shots were done along highway 40.  In my opinion highway 40 is one of the most beautiful stretches of highway anywhere in the world.  The views are spectacular as you drive though the Rockies.  Surprisingly, this was G&C’s first time down the 40.  Its a gem so close to home, everyone should take a day trip out here.  These two are getting hitched in August.  Keep an eye out for their wedding photos on the blog.
